Capacity and Size
The capacities of these kettles vary significantly, impacting their utility in different scenarios. The Harriet Gooseneck Kettle holds 1.1 liters (approximately 4.6 cups), which is suitable for individual servings or small gatherings. However, it is recommended to boil only 0.9 liters at a time to prevent overflow. On the other hand, the Toptier Tea Kettle boasts a larger capacity of 2.7 quarts, equivalent to about 12 cups, making it more appropriate for families or larger gatherings. This difference in capacity means that the Toptier is better for users who frequently entertain or require larger quantities of boiled water.

Functionality and Usability
In terms of functionality, the Harriet Gooseneck Kettle excels with its built-in thermometer, which allows users to achieve the ideal water temperature for brewing coffee, specifically between 195°F and 205°F. This feature is particularly beneficial for coffee aficionados who seek to extract the fullest flavor from their beans. Conversely, the Toptier Tea Kettle is designed with a loud whistle that alerts users when the water is boiling, which can be especially helpful in a busy household. However, it lacks the temperature control feature that the Harriet provides, making it less suitable for precision brewing.
Heat Distribution and Efficiency
Heat distribution is a crucial factor when selecting a kettle, and both models perform well, albeit in different ways. The Harriet Gooseneck Kettle's three-layer base promotes uniform heat circulation, which is essential for consistent boiling. It is compatible with all stovetops, including induction, but requires a medium heat setting for best results. The Toptier Tea Kettle is also versatile, working on gas, electric, and induction stoves, but it is recommended to use medium or small heat to avoid discoloration. The efficiency of both kettles ensures a quick boil, although the Harriet's design may offer slightly better performance for specific brewing methods.
